What happens to a lifetime deal after it sells out?

Existing buyers keep their licence, but nobody new can buy at any price, and buyers hold no source code and no leverage over the roadmap. If the vendor changes direction the licence ends with it. Building an equivalent avoids that dependency because the code sits in your own repository.
